Palantir Shares Tumble 6.70% as Selling Pressure Drives Stock to Monthly Lows
Palantir Technologies Inc. shed 6.70% on Tuesday, June 2, 2026, with shares closing at $149.89 after trading as high as $163.69 in the prior session. The steep single-day decline places the stock near the lower half of its 52-week range of $118.93 to $207.52, erasing a significant portion of recent gains. The move stands out as one of the more pronounced down days for PLTR in recent memory, drawing attention from traders watching the name closely.Key Drivers of the PLTR Stock Move
- Main Catalyst: PLTR experienced a sharp broad-based selloff, falling 6.70% from a prior session high of $163.69 to close at $149.89. The prior session low was $155.88, meaning today's close broke decisively below that support level, signaling sustained selling pressure throughout the session.
- Bull Case: Despite today's drop, PLTR remains well above its 52-week low of $118.93, leaving approximately $31 in cushion before testing the bottom of its annual range. Bulls may view the pullback as a potential re-entry opportunity in a name that has traded as high as $207.52 over the past 52 weeks.
- Bear Case: A 6.70% single-session decline is a meaningful technical breakdown. The close at $149.89 represents a clean break below the prior session's low of $155.88, which technicians may interpret as a shift in short-term momentum. If selling continues, the distance to the 52-week low of $118.93 represents additional downside risk of nearly 20% from current levels.
